The Benefits of Double Glazing

Before delving into the choice procedure, it's crucial to comprehend why double glazing is advantageous:

  1. Energy Efficiency: Double glazing can considerably minimize heating expenses by offering much better insulation. Residences with double-glazed windows retain heat more efficiently than single-glazed equivalents.

  2. Sound Reduction: For homes found in hectic urban areas, double glazing can reduce external sound, developing a more serene environment.

  3. Increased Security: Double-glazed windows are usually harder to break, which includes an additional layer of security to your home.

  4. Lowered Condensation: With the insulated airspace in between the 2 panes of glass, condensation is less most likely to form, lowering mold and mildew development.

  5. Increased Property Value: Homes with double glazing are typically more enticing to possible purchasers, which can boost the residential or commercial property's market value.

FAQ: Double Glazing Companies

1. What is double glazing?

Double glazing describes windows made from two panes of glass separated by an air-filled space, offering better insulation and sound decrease compared to single-pane windows.

2. How much does double glazing cost?

The cost of double glazing can differ commonly based upon window type, size, and installation intricacy. On average, property owners can anticipate to pay between ₤ 400 and ₤ 1,200 per window.

3. For how long does the installation take?

Installation usually varies from a few hours to a full day, depending upon the number of windows being replaced and the intricacy of the task.

4. Is double glazing worth it?

Yes, double glazing is a rewarding investment for many property owners as it improves energy performance, lowers noise, and can increase property value with time.

5. How do I keep double-glazed windows?

Maintenance is typically very little. Routine cleaning with a soft cloth and moderate detergent will keep the glass clear. Guarantee that the frames are looked for any damage or wear.
